Our Workforce
Our business teams require a variety of thought, energy and insight to attain and maintain a competitive edge. We know that the strength of our company lies in the combined contributions of the individuals who make up our business teams. Kraft's employee population includes talented professionals with diverse backgrounds committed to achieving Kraft's goal of undisputed leadership. Out of Kraft's employee population in North America:
- 18.9% of Kraft employees is are People of Color
- 34.4% of Kraft employees are Woman
- 40% of the Kraft Executive Team members are Women
